You start in your room. Your friend comes to see you, asking about a package. A girl comes later. There's a big present on the table. You open the present and there are three pokeballs. It's from the professor (who, by the way is a chick). You pick whichever one you want, and the guy friend will exclaim that that's the one he wanted to pick. But whatever, he wanted the other one more anyway (in my case it was Pokabu, or whatever the pig's name is).
The girl, Belle, instigates a pokemon battle. The other guy says no because the pokemon are too weak and they might mess up the room. The girl says it'll be okay because they are so weak. Without further ado you are in a battle. Afterward the boy heals your pokemon and battles you himself. The room is super damaged by the battles. Belle is really surprised. They decide to go down and apologize to your mom.
You are then left alone. You can look around your room, but there's not much to do. Everything is a mess, and there are paw prints on the walls and floor. The only thing that looks all right is your Wii. You can go up to your Wii and it says "There's a Wii! It's not broken at all". Well, Wiis are pretty sturdy...
You go down to your mom, where the boy and Belle are apologizing for the noise and the mess, saying they'll clean it. The mom tells them not to worry. They leave then, the boy going to visit the professor and the girl decides to go back home first. Your mom gives you a pokemon watch thing (can't remember the name) and you decide to go see the professor. First though, you're going to Belle's.
You go to Belle's house and her dad is busy yelling at her, telling her "it's no good!" over and over. Belle runs out then. Apparently he doesn't want her to go off on a pokemon adventure. The mother understands his feelings, but eventually every child must do this to grow up into an adult.
So with that in mind, you head toward the lab where the professor and the others are waiting...
